BUSINESS SUMMARY
Delphi Financial Group, Inc., through its subsidiaries, underwrites a range of group employee benefit products, primarily group life, disability, and excess workers' compensation insurance in the United States and Canada. It operates through two segments, Group Employee Benefit Products, and Asset Accumulation Products. The Group Employee Benefit Products segment provides group life; long-term and short-term disability; and excess and primary workers' compensation insurance products to small and mid-sized employers. It also offers travel accident, voluntary accidental death and dismemberment, and group dental insurance. This segment sells its products to employers and groups primarily through independent brokers and agents. The Asset Accumulation Products segment offers fixed annuities, primarily single premium deferred annuities, and flexible premium annuities. It sells fixed annuity products primarily to individuals through networks of independent agents. Delphi Financial Group also provides integrated disability and absence management services, including event reporting, leave of absence management, claims and case management, and return to work management. The company was founded in 1987 and is based in Wilmington, Delaware.
